Webster's Practical Dictionary- A Practical Dictionary of the Englih Language · 1884 · p. 380
skrol, n. A roll of paper or parchment; a schedule. (Arch.) A convolved or spiral ornament; or the volute of the Ionic and Corinthian capital. A mark or flourish added to a person's signature to a writing. Scroll.
